NettetRoutine inspections cannot be carried out more than once every 3 months (unless the tenant agrees in writing). The tenant must be given a minimum of 7 days' notice for entry, using an Entry notice (Form 9). Entry can be at a specific time or a property manager/owner can give a 2-hour window (e.g. entry to occur between 9-11am).
